Timeless season 2 is premiering on NBC in one week’s time, and there is a lot to be excited about when it comes to the story ahead!

With that being said, though, there is also something else to keep in mind even while you are enjoying seeing 2: The fact that there is a season 3 to fight for! if you love Timeless and want to keep it around, one of the things that you do need to do is fight for it. We certainly do imagine that many people are going to be doing just that over the course of the next several weeks. You need to watch live if you can, but even if you can’t find some other ways to engage! Watch on DVR or via NBC’s website, and of course tell all of your friends to do the same. If you manage along the way to convince some of your friends to do the same, that also is very much helpful.

One of the big things to remember now is that we’re in an era at present where the campaigns in order to save a show have to happen almost immediately. If you wait until the end of the season to fight to save a show, you’re not giving NBC a whole lot of evidence that you want to save the show. They need to see some sort of actual, tangible evidence. That is really one of the best ways possible to give the series a genuine shot. The majority of the money that a network often tends to make on the show comes within the first few weeks of it airing, given that this is when most people are having to sit through commercials.
